"Introduction to Online Threads" provides an overview of the function, software applications, and current uses of Online threads in manufacturing where Online threads, which often work in conjunction with Online twins, represent a communication framework within a smart factory. As the Online twin develops throughout the product lifecycle, the Online thread shares data between personnel, machines, and Online storage. Online thread integration breaks down traditional information silos in order to send and receive critical information in real time using the same data language. Also, Online thread traceability can help manufacturers track the impact of changes and constantly improve the quality of the products.
